FirstService Residential Partners with Forbes Travel Guide Amidst Broader Service Sector Headwinds

Executive Summary
  • Headline: FirstService Residential collaborates with Forbes Travel Guide to set a new standard in luxury residential living.
  • Date: May 27, 2026 (Most Recent).
  • Event Type: Strategic Partnership / Operations Update.
  • Core Announcement: Engagement of ATELIER CX (consulting division of Forbes Travel Guide) to establish elevated benchmarks for high-rise residential service using hospitality-driven standards.
  • Scope: Customized framework including service blueprints, training, and regular assessments.
  • Initial Participants: Seven luxury residences in the US (e.g., ALINA Residences, PIER 4, 53 West 53rd).
  • Objective: Align residential high-rise service with hospitality best practices to reinforce consistency, training, and execution standards.
  • Context: Follows a series of contract wins in Florida, Texas, and the Midwest throughout May 2026 (e.g., The Residences at 400 Central, Schefers Roofing acquisition).
Material Impact
  • Financial Impact: No immediate revenue or earnings guidance change disclosed. This is an operational branding initiative rather than a capital allocation event.
  • Strategic Alignment: Reinforces the FirstService Residential (FSR) segment's focus on luxury/high-end management, which reported 4% organic growth in Q1 2026.
  • Market Expectations: Consistent with previous announcements regarding service quality and portfolio expansion; does not exceed expectations materially.
  • Stock Price Context: Occurs after a significant price decline (~35%) from September 2025 highs to May 2026 lows. The news is unlikely to reverse the technical downtrend without earnings confirmation.
  • Segment Specifics: Positive for FSR, but does not address margin compression in the FirstService Brands segment (Roofing/Home Services) highlighted in Q1 earnings and transcript.
  • Verdict: Routine - Positive. Incremental brand enhancement that supports long-term thesis but lacks immediate material financial catalyst.

Company Overview
  • Company: FirstService Corporation (FSV).
  • Business Model: Diversified home services and property management provider operating in North America.
  • Flagship Segments:
    • FirstService Residential: Property management for high-rise, active adult, and master-planned communities. Focus on lifestyle and hospitality-driven service.
    • FirstService Brands: Includes Roofing Corp of America (RCA), Paul Davis Restoration, California Closets, Century Fire Protection.
  • Development Status: FSR is expanding footprint via organic wins (Florida, Texas) and partnerships. Brands segment is consolidating via tuck-under acquisitions but facing competitive pricing pressure in roofing/home services.
